Oude Libertas Theatre, Stellenbosch, South Africa, Africa
The Oude Libertas Theatre is an open-air performance venue situated in Stellenbosch, South Africa.
It is part of the Oude Libertas Centre, a cultural complex located on the outskirts of the city.
Visual Characteristics
The theatre features a semi-circular seating arrangement constructed from concrete and brick. The stage area is an open platform, often covered by a retractable roof structure. Surrounding the seating are mature trees and landscaped gardens.

Historical & Ecological Origin
The Oude Libertas Centre, including the theatre, was established in 1977. The theatre itself was designed to host a variety of performances, from drama to music, utilizing the natural amphitheater-like setting. The site is situated on land historically used for agriculture and viticulture.
